Output 52e0477ee81e9770f0eefcd3eb6cabe3b14fa8af1eba03cec6ec28e308032662:2

value
35000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d14d33391dd0eda30486f7c1965fdf7e5458ff06 OP_EQUAL
address
3LmhdbKq2jH4aATCXa8Wq8XhBTbW7cJhQD
transaction
52e0477ee81e9770f0eefcd3eb6cabe3b14fa8af1eba03cec6ec28e308032662
spent
true